Important notice: the documentation below is only valid for v3.1 or lower – the documentation for v4.0 or higher can be found here.
If you only want to use shortcodes to add maps to your site without editing and saving them to database first, you can use the default shortcode with following parameters (please remove space after [ and before ]): [ mapsmarker lat=”48.216038″ lon=”16.378984″ popuptext=”enter popuptext here” basemap=”mapquest_osm” zoom=”16″ openpopup=”1″ mapwidth=”450″ mapwidthunit=”px” mapheight=”400″ ]
Pro v1.6 and above also allows you to overwrite parameters of existing maps (saved in your database) directly within the shortcode, examples:
- you created a marker map ID 1 with height=400 and width=200. You can now add this map to a post by using [ mapsmarker marker=”1″% ]. If you want to change the height on-the-fly to 500 without changing the height in the database, add the shortcode [ mapsmarker marker=”1″ height=”500″]
- display the layer map ID 1 without clustering: [ mapsmarker layer=”1″ clustering=”0″ ]
- add the layer map ID 2 without list of markers below the map: [ mapsmarker layer=”2″ listmarkers=”0″ ]
- change the paneltext of marker map ID 2: [ mapsmarker marker=”2″ paneltext=”new paneltext” ]
Below a list of all available shortcode parameters (only available in Maps Marker Pro):
Name | Valid for | Possible values | Default value | Remark |
---|---|---|---|---|
markername | marker maps+markers added directly | any characters | NULL | |
basemap | marker+layer maps+markers added directly | osm_mapnik mapquest_osm mapquest_aerial googleLayer_roadmap googleLayer_satellite googleLayer_hybrid googleLayer_terrain bingaerial bingaerialwithlabels bingroad ogdwien_basemap ogdwien_satellite mapbox mapbox2 mapbox3 custom_basemap custom_basemap2 custom_basemap3 | see settings / default values | |
lat | marker+markers added directly | floatval (e.g. 18.44) | must not be null! | required for markers added directly, optional for marker maps; for layercenter use layerviewlat |
lon | marker+markers added directly | floatval (e.g. 18.44) | must not be null! | required for markers added directly, optional for marker maps for overwrites, for layercenter use layerviewlon |
icon | marker+markers added directly | name of icon file located in marker icon directory (e.g. car.png) | see settings / default values | if empty, default icon is used |
popuptext | marker maps+markers added directly | any characters | NULL | |
zoom | marker maps+markers added directly | integer 1-21 | see settings / default values | required for markers added directly, optional for marker maps for overwrites, for layerzoom use layerzoom |
openpopup | marker ma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
mapwidth | marker+layer maps+markers added directly | integer | see settings / default values | |
mapwidthunit | marker+layer maps+markers added directly | px % | see settings / default values | |
mapheight | marker+layer maps+markers added directly | integer | see settings / default values | |
panel | marker+layer maps | 0 (=hide) 1 (=display) | see settings / default values | not supported for markers added directly! |
paneltext | marker+layer maps | any character | markername respectively layername | |
createdby | marker+layer maps+markers added directly | any characters | map creator | |
createdon | marker+layer maps+markers added directly | timestamp | timestamp when map was created | |
updatedby | marker+layer maps+markers added directly | any characters | map updater | |
updatedon | marker+layer maps+markers added directly | timestamp | timestamp when map was updated | |
controlbox | marker+layer maps+markers added directly | 0 (= hidden) 1 (= collapsed) 2 (= expanded) | see settings / default values | |
overlays_custom |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
overlays_custom2 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
overlays_custom3 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
overlays_custom4 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ms2 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ms3 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ms4 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ms5 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ms6 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ms7 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ms8 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ms9 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
wms10 |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| see settings / default values | |
kml_timestamp | marker maps+markers added directly | timestamp | NULL | |
address | marker+layer maps+markers added directly | any character | NULL | overwritting address DOES not change geocoding! lat+lon values have to be changed instead! |
gpx_url | marker+layer maps+markers added directly | any valid url (beginning with http://) | NULL | |
gpx_panel | marker+layer maps+markers added directly | 0 (=hide) 1 (=display) | 0 | |
layerzoom | layer maps | integer 1-21 | must not be null | |
layerviewlat | layer maps | floatval (e.g. 18.44) | must not be null | optional for layer maps for overwrites |
layerviewlon | layer maps | floatval (e.g. 18.44) | must not be null | optional for layer maps for overwrites |
listmarkers | layer maps | 0 (=hide) 1 (=show) | 1 | |
multi_layer_map | layer maps | 0 (=false) 1 (=true) | 0 | |
multi_layer_map_list | layer maps | comma separated list of integers (e.g. 1,2,3) or all for showing all markers | NULL | |
clustering | layer maps | 0 (=disabled) 1 (=enabled) | 1 | |
Name | Valid for | Possible values | Default value | Remark |